A regional law firm seeks an experienced Solicitor or FCILEx with at least 2 years of experience in Employment Law and General Litigation. The role includes advising clients on various employment-related issues and providing representation in tribunal and court cases.

The ideal candidate should possess a passion for business development and a commitment to excellent client service.

The firm offers flexible working, a structured career path, and a supportive environment with numerous employee benefits.

How to prepare for a job interview at Attwaters Solicitors LLP

✨Know Your Employment Law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on the latest developments in Employment Law and General Litigation. Be prepared to discuss recent cases or changes in legislation that could impact your clients. This shows your passion for the field and your commitment to providing top-notch advice.

✨Showcase Your Client Service Skills

Think of specific examples where you've gone above and beyond for a client. Whether it was resolving a tricky dispute or providing exceptional support during a tribunal case, these stories will highlight your dedication to excellent client service, which is key for this role.

✨Demonstrate Your Business Development Mindset

Prepare to talk about how you've contributed to business development in your previous roles. Whether it's through networking, building client relationships, or identifying new opportunities, showcasing your proactive approach will resonate well with the firm’s goals.

✨Ask Insightful Questions

At the end of the interview, don’t shy away from asking questions that show your interest in the firm’s culture and future. Inquire about their approach to flexible working or how they support career progression. This not only demonstrates your enthusiasm but also helps you gauge if the firm is the right fit for you.
